Joint pain is also a common symptom of the menopause. If you have a history of osteoporosis in your family, ask your cancer specialist about using bisphosphonates to help prevent osteoporosis. You can help to look after your bones by: taking regular physical activity, such as walking or gentle weight-lifting eating a balanced diet with plenty of calcium and vitamin D not smoking and sticking to sensible drinking guidelines.
